Django calculate age from date of birth
WebDateField is a Django ORM mapping from your Python code to an date-type column in your relational database. The Django project has documentation for DateField as well as all of the other column fields that are supported by the framework. WebJan 14, 2016 · age_25 is 25 years ago, age_36 is 36 years ago, you just query the people's birthdays fall between 25 and 36 years ago. For lte and gte check django doc for details. Edit: Actually, django orm supports range query, so just do: Employees.objects.filter(birth_year__range=[age_36, age_25])
Django calculate age from date of birth
Did you know?
WebDec 1, 2013 · I am fairly new to django and I am trying to constrain a django model field such that the age less than 25 years is shown as an error (using the datefield). So, I have the following model: dob = models.DateField (blank=False, ) I am wondering how one can apply the above constraint in a django model. Thanks. django django-models django … WebMay 15, 2024 · Basically I need to achieve below thing: when user enters start date and end date , i should be able to auto populate no of days (excluding saturday, sunday and holidays) in one of the field in the form. At database level I have table and query ready for calculating this thing. how to incorporate the same in django?
WebJun 13, 2016 · 3 Answers. Sorted by: 11. We can use date from datetime package to check the number of days by first getting today's date date.today and subtracting with your date of birth. from datetime import date age = date.today ()-date (1990,7,25) print (age.days) Share. Improve this answer. Webclass CalculateAge(models.Model): age = models.IntegerField(max_length=100) date_of_birth = models.DateField() user only pick the date of birth and I want age will be automatically calculate when submitting forms.
WebAug 17, 2011 · You can then subtract today's code from the DOB code and check if it's greater than or equal to 180000. function isOverEighteen (year, month, day) { var now = parseInt (new Date ().toISOString ().slice (0, 10).replace (/-/g, '')); var dob = year * 10000 + month * 100 + day * 1; // Coerces strings to integers return now - dob > 180000; } WebOct 16, 2024 · I would like to get list employees have age > 25 and calculate the average age of employees. ... (max_length=8) objects = EmployeeManager() def find_age(self): return datetime.date.today().year - self.birthday.year ... How to calculate if age is in range from the birth year ,while fetching the birth year from Db in Django ORM. 0. Calculating ...
WebThe age calculator calculates age given a date of birth in years, months and days. You can also use this calculator to find length of time between two dates. The age calculator finds the age time span in years months … sleek leather sofaWebNov 4, 2024 · The least you can do is this: ^ [0-9] {2}/ [0-9] {2}/ [0-9] {4}$. You can get more fancy not allowing more than 0, 1 and 2 in thousands, 0 a 1 in tens of months. No more than 0, 1, 2 and 3 in tens of days, etc. But I wouldn't go too far in case you accidentally forbid some valid date since you are validating more later. sleek lifeproof colour correctorWeb4 hours ago · I am trying to create a model formset and also for the field where users have to select a product, i don't want to show all the products in the database, i want to filter the products based on the logged in users. by doing something like this on the ModelForm sleek lifeproof fixing mistWebThis calculator is based on the most common age system. In this system, age increases on a person's birthday. For example, the age of a person who has lived for 3 years and 11 months is 3, and their age will increase to 4 on their next birthday one month later. Most western countries use this age system. sleek leather sofa reclinersWeb[Answered]-How to calculate age from date of birth as DateField?-django score:1 My take would be to put such calculations into your views.py where the user inputs his … sleek line mask hair repair cenaWebJun 17, 2024 · 1 -- Calculate the age from a DOB (example 1) Lets consider the following date of birth: July 8, 1982: import datetime dob = datetime.date(1982,8,7). to get the age of that person at the present day (June 16, 2024), a solution is to defined a function: sleek lighting outlet coversWebSep 13, 2024 · from django.db.models.functions import ExtractYear from django.utils import timezone current_year = timezone.now ().year ShippingStaff.objects.aggregate … sleek lifeproof foundation swatches